What Is a Moss Diagram?

A moss diagram is a simplified illustration that breaks down the anatomy of a moss plant. That's why think of it as a map for a tiny, non-vascular plant that thrives in damp, shady places. The diagram usually includes the gametophyte (the visible, green part), the sporophyte (the reproductive stalk and capsule), and sometimes the rhizoids (root‑like structures).

You’ll see arrows, labels, and sometimes color coding. It’s a visual cheat sheet that helps students, hobbyists, and researchers quickly identify each component.

2. Spot the Sporophyte (the reproductive stalk)

  • Seta: The long, straight stalk that rises above the gametophyte. It’s usually brown or gray.
  • Capsule (sporangium): The rounded, often purple or brown top of the seta where spores are produced.
  • Operculum: A lid that opens at maturity to release spores.
  • Peristome: A ring of tooth‑like structures around the capsule opening that controls spore release.

3. Find the Rhizoids (the “roots”)

  • Rhizoids: Hair‑like filaments that anchor the moss to the substrate. They’re usually black or dark brown and grow outward from the gametophyte.
